Mission & Programs · Part III

Where the work happens

3 program services account for $37K of program spending, described in the organization's own filed words · FY2025.
01

Distribution, determined under trust created by the will of wilbur a. Mcclain, to the united methodist church of enfield to provide for ongoing activities of the church.

$21Kprogram expense
02

Distribution, determined under trust created by the will of wilbur a. Mcclain, to the enfield township cemetery for the care and upkeep of the cemetery.

$13Kprogram expense
03

Distribution, determined under trust created by the will of wilbur a. Mcclain, to the christian church of enfield to provide for ongoing activities of the church.

$3Kprogram expense
